Yun Shu, 22 years old, is a laid-back and sunny “Miss Easygoing” majoring in statistics. After dating Zhang Sinian for just one month, she stepped into marriage. Professor Zhang Sinian is a cold, ascetic, perfectionist man with obsessive-compulsive tendencies. The speed of their relationship development would understandably make people suspect it to be a love scam, but the truth behind their story is far more complicated.
At a café, Yun Shu was comforting her senior who had recently suffered a breakup. Just as she reached for her coffee, it slipped from her hand. In her nervous fluster, she accidentally stepped on Zhang Sinian, who was standing in line behind her to buy a latte. It was the first time Yun Shu had ever seen such a perfect man, but she didn’t expect him to be so indifferent.
He wasn’t the least bit polite, which made Yun Shu so angry she wanted to hit him. Holding a sheet with detailed latte-making instructions, Zhang Sinian asked Yun Shu’s senior to help him prepare the drink. Finding the instructions overly meticulous, the senior declined, and Zhang Sinian had to do it himself. After finishing the latte, he claimed the milk wasn’t the type he wanted and decided to remake it.
Yun Shu found him excessively picky and took the discarded latte he made before leaving. Later, Yun Shu discovered during class that the meticulous Zhang Sinian was actually her statistics professor. The students held him in very high regard. Gao Zhiyi texted Yun Shu to ask about the new teacher’s looks. Yun Shu got distracted and started sketching during class, only to be caught by Zhang Sinian. Surprisingly, he wasn’t angry at all—instead, he said her drawing wasn’t accurate enough.
Back at the dorm, Yun Shu complained about Zhang Sinian to Gao Zhiyi and warned her not to get a crush on him because he was completely uninterested in romance. Borrowing two new outfits from Gao Zhiyi, Yun Shu went for a job interview. Faced with questions from the interviewer, she felt utterly unconfident. The interviewer thought she had no chance. Feeling discouraged, Yun Shu muttered to herself in the restroom, where she happened to meet the company director.
When the director accidentally got a stain on her clothes, Yun Shu quickly drew a pattern over the stain to resolve the awkwardness. This quick thinking earned her the job. Yun Shu’s older sister called and asked her to handle a fund issue the next day. While dealing with it, Yun Shu coincidentally ran into Zhang Sinian again. Seeing her confused expression, he analyzed the pros and cons of the fund package and suggested she invest in real estate.
Perhaps moved by his suggestion, Yun Shu consulted her cousin, a real estate advisor, about buying a property. Back at school, Gao Zhiyi shared the good news of winning a first-class scholarship, and Lin Nuo announced he had earned his nursing license. Yun Shu told them she had bought a house, which made Gao Zhiyi exclaim that Yun Shu was the true winner in life.
Zhang Sinian called the hospital to inquire about the latest treatments for lymphoma, but the hospital had no new updates, which left him feeling down. Yun Shu was supposed to attend her thesis defense that day, but her cousin suddenly called and asked her to come quickly to handle some real estate paperwork. She hurried over on her bike and finally arrived at the defense venue. Zhang Sinian canceled her thesis defense for being five minutes and fifty-seven seconds late.
Yun Shu was heartbroken and complained that Zhang Sinian was the most petty teacher in the world. Yun Shu spoke with Gao Zhiyi and Lin Nuo. Gao Zhiyi reminded her that without graduating, she might lose her job. Yun Shu panicked and rushed to the company’s HR department, only to be told there was no room for discussion—she would indeed lose her job due to the lack of a graduation certificate.
Having lost both her job and diploma, Yun Shu was very upset, but remembering that she still had a house, all her negative emotions disappeared. Excitedly, Yun Shu went to see her house. Everything inside made her feel very satisfied. She recorded a video to share the happy news with her sister, saying that the two of them finally had a place of their own.
As she explored and filmed around the house in excitement, she unexpectedly discovered many books inside. Suddenly, Zhang Sinian walked out from the bathroom. The situation left Yun Shu frozen, while Zhang Sinian was also curious about why she was in his house. Zhang Sinian learned that he was in the fourth stage of lymphoma and only had about a year left to live. The news left him devastated. He went to the cinema alone to watch Modern Times.
His strict nature left the ticket seller at a loss. Once seated in the theater, Zhang Sinian quietly wiped away tears. Suddenly, a phone rang—he realized Yun Shu was also in the theater and casually tossed her a shoe he had just picked up.
